Thomas Nickerson
M, b. 24 December 1696, d. after 1766
Thomas was born on Monday, 24 December 1696 in Monomoit, Barnstable County, Massachusetts. He was the son of Lieut. Thomas Nickerson and Mary Bangs. On 9 October 1709, he was christened in Harwich, Barnstable County, Massachusetts, at First Parish Church. He was bapized on this date with his father and all of his siblings. Thomas married Lydia Covell, daughter of Joseph Covell and Lydia Stewart, on 16 May 1716 in Chatham. In 1712, Monomoit became incorporated and changed its name to Chatham. Thomas's wife, Lydia, died on 18 October 1750 in Chatham leaving him a widower. Thomas married 2nd Sarah (?) on 5 July 1751 in Chatham, Barnstable County, Massachusetts. [marriage intentions]1 Thomas's wife, Sarah, died before 26 December 1763, leaving him a widower. Thomas married 3rd Bethia Hawes on 26 December 1763 in Chatham. Thomas departed this life after 1766.
